Very Stiff Ride

I have an 81 short bed that i've dropped 5/6 and the ride is so stiff i cringe each time i see any uneven pavement approaching. For the rear, flipped the axle, no C notch, stock leaf springs, and drop shocks. For the front, I have 3 inch drop spindles and 2 inch drop springs. I have an '84 with this same setup, with the difference being that on the '84 I have stock ride height shocks and stock control arms. On the '81, I have CPP tubular upper and lower control arms and 2 inch drop shocks. Same on the back, '84 has stock shocks and '81 with stiff ride has the drop shocks. For me, it seems as though my common denominator is the drop shocks that may be causing the stiffness. Would like to get others opinions and experiences please. Thanks.

**Also, I have removed the factory bump stops in the front and the rear. The rear has the pancake bump stops, and the front has bump stops that came with the tubular control arms.
